Parsons is looking for an experienced Design Management Engineer (Saudi National) to join our team in Saudi Arabia. As a Design Management Engineer, you will be responsible for overseeing the design process from inception to completion, ensuring that all architectural and engineering projects meet the highest standards of quality, safety, and efficiency while adhering to Saudi National Standards and Vision 2030 init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design Oversight: Manage and coordinate the development of design packages, ensuring all technical requirements and client specifications are met.

  • Stakeholder Coordination: Act as the primary liaison between client representatives, internal engineering teams, and external consultants to streamline communication.

  • Compliance: Ensure all designs comply with the Saudi Building Code (SBC), local regulations, and project-specific KPIs.

  • Technical Review: Conduct thorough reviews of drawings, specifications, and reports to identify potential conflicts or value-engineering opportunities.

  • Progress Tracking: Monitor design schedules and provide regular status reports to senior management, highlighting risks and mitigation strategies.

  • Procurement Support: Assist in the evaluation of design proposals and the selection of sub-consultants.

Required Qualifications

  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ering, Architecture, or a related engineering field from an accredited university.

  • Experience: A minimum of 7 years of professional experience in design management or engineering consultancy within the construction industry.

  • Project History: Proven track record of working on large-scale infrastructure or master-planning projects within the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.

  • Software Proficiency: Skilled in AutoCAD, Revit, and project management software (e.g., Primavera P6 or MS Project).

Preferred Skills

  • Leadership: Strong ability to lead multidisciplinary teams and manage complex workflows.

  • Communication: Excellent written and verbal communication skills in both Arabic and English

  • Certification: Professional Engineering (PE) license or PMP certification is highly desirable.

  • Analytical Thinking: Exceptional problem-solving skills with a keen eye for technical detail.
